/aosp_15_r20/external/bazelbuild-rules_rust/test/proc_macro/data/ |
H A D | BUILD.bazel | 1 load("//rust:defs.bzl", "rust_library", "rust_proc_macro", "rust_test") 3 # Data of both :rust_proc_macro and :proc_macro_helper needs to be available at 10 ":rust_proc_macro", 17 # Data of both :rust_proc_macro and :proc_macro_helper needs to be available. 23 ":rust_proc_macro", 28 rust_proc_macro( 29 name = "rust_proc_macro", 30 srcs = ["rust_proc_macro.rs"],
|
H A D | nonmacro_library.rs | 1 rust_proc_macro::ensure_proc_macro_data_exists!(); 3 pub use rust_proc_macro::ensure_proc_macro_data_exists;
|
/aosp_15_r20/external/bazelbuild-rules_rust/test/unit/proc_macro/leaks_deps/ |
H A D | proc_macro_does_not_leak_deps.bzl | 4 load("//rust:defs.bzl", "rust_library", "rust_proc_macro", "rust_test") 21 # Our test target has a dependency on "proc_macro_dep" via a rust_proc_macro target, 44 rust_proc_macro( 51 rust_proc_macro( 96 # lib :a has a dependency on :my_macro via a rust_proc_macro target. 113 rust_proc_macro(
|
/aosp_15_r20/external/bazelbuild-rules_rust/test/rust_analyzer/aspect_traversal_test/ |
H A D | BUILD.bazel | 1 load("@rules_rust//rust:defs.bzl", "rust_library", "rust_proc_macro", "rust_test") 64 rust_proc_macro( 84 rust_proc_macro( 90 rust_proc_macro(
|
/aosp_15_r20/external/bazelbuild-rules_rust/examples/proc_macro/ |
H A D | BUILD.bazel | 5 "rust_proc_macro", 11 rust_proc_macro( 18 rust_proc_macro(
|
/aosp_15_r20/external/bazelbuild-rules_rust/test/clippy/ |
H A D | BUILD.bazel | 6 "rust_proc_macro", 46 rust_proc_macro( 122 rust_proc_macro(
|
/aosp_15_r20/external/bazelbuild-rules_rust/test/unit/proc_macro/ |
H A D | proc_macro_test.bzl | 4 load("//rust:defs.bzl", "rust_proc_macro", "rust_test") 14 """Define a set of `rust_proc_macro` targets for testing 19 rust_proc_macro(
|
/aosp_15_r20/external/pigweed/pw_format/rust/ |
H A D | BUILD.bazel | 15 load("@rules_rust//rust:defs.bzl", "rust_doc", "rust_doc_test", "rust_library", "rust_proc_macro", … 70 rust_proc_macro( 104 rust_proc_macro(
|
/aosp_15_r20/build/soong/rust/ |
H A D | rust_test.go | 173 rust_proc_macro { 235 rust_proc_macro { 320 rust_proc_macro { 345 rust_proc_macro {
|
/aosp_15_r20/external/gsc-utils/rust/enum_utils/ |
H A D | BUILD | 6 load("@rules_rust//rust:defs.bzl", "rust_proc_macro") 8 rust_proc_macro(
|
/aosp_15_r20/external/pigweed/pw_log/rust/ |
H A D | BUILD.bazel | 15 load("@rules_rust//rust:defs.bzl", "rust_doc_test", "rust_library", "rust_proc_macro", "rust_test") 74 rust_proc_macro( 145 rust_proc_macro(
|
/aosp_15_r20/external/bazelbuild-rules_rust/test/unpretty/ |
H A D | BUILD.bazel | 2 load("//rust:defs.bzl", "rust_proc_macro", "rust_test", "rust_unpretty") 4 rust_proc_macro(
|
/aosp_15_r20/external/bazelbuild-rules_rust/util/import/ |
H A D | BUILD.bazel | 2 load("//rust:defs.bzl", "rust_proc_macro") 12 rust_proc_macro(
|
/aosp_15_r20/external/bazelbuild-rules_rust/test/unit/transitive_link_search_paths/ |
H A D | transitive_link_search_paths_test.bzl | 5 load("//rust:defs.bzl", "rust_common", "rust_library", "rust_proc_macro") 28 rust_proc_macro(
|
/aosp_15_r20/external/bazelbuild-rules_rust/test/unit/crate_info/ |
H A D | crate_info_test.bzl | 8 "rust_proc_macro", 48 rust_proc_macro(
|
/aosp_15_r20/external/bazelbuild-rules_rust/test/unit/cc_info/ |
H A D | cc_info_test.bzl | 5 load("//rust:defs.bzl", "rust_binary", "rust_common", "rust_library", "rust_proc_macro", "rust_shar… 79 asserts.false(env, CcInfo in tut, "rust_proc_macro should not provide CcInfo") 170 rust_proc_macro(
|
/aosp_15_r20/external/rust/cxx/ |
D | BUILD | 2 load("@rules_rust//rust:defs.bzl", "rust_binary", "rust_library", "rust_proc_macro") 53 rust_proc_macro(
|
/aosp_15_r20/external/bazelbuild-rules_rust/tools/rust_analyzer/3rdparty/crates/ |
H A D | BUILD.clap_derive-4.3.2.bazel | 9 load("@rules_rust//rust:defs.bzl", "rust_proc_macro") 13 rust_proc_macro(
|
H A D | BUILD.serde_derive-1.0.171.bazel | 9 load("@rules_rust//rust:defs.bzl", "rust_proc_macro") 13 rust_proc_macro(
|
/aosp_15_r20/external/bazelbuild-rules_rust/docs/ |
H A D | flatten.md | 34 * [rust_proc_macro](#rust_proc_macro) 318 | <a id="rust_binary-proc_macro_deps"></a>proc_macro_deps | List of `rust_proc_macro` targets used… 699 | <a id="rust_library-proc_macro_deps"></a>proc_macro_deps | List of `rust_proc_macro` targets use… 757 <a id="rust_proc_macro"></a> 759 ## rust_proc_macro section in Rust rules 762 rust_proc_macro(<a href="#rust_proc_macro-name">name</a>, <a href="#rust_proc_macro-deps">deps</a>,… 763 …rust_proc_macro-crate_name">crate_name</a>, <a href="#rust_proc_macro-crate_root">crate_root</a>, … 764 …<a href="#rust_proc_macro-rustc_flags">rustc_flags</a>, <a href="#rust_proc_macro-stamp">stamp</a>… 774 | <a id="rust_proc_macro-name"></a>name | A unique name for this target. | <a href="https://baze… 775 | <a id="rust_proc_macro-deps"></a>deps | List of other libraries to be linked to this library tar… [all …]
|
/aosp_15_r20/external/pigweed/pw_tokenizer/rust/ |
H A D | BUILD.bazel | 15 load("@rules_rust//rust:defs.bzl", "rust_doc", "rust_doc_test", "rust_library", "rust_proc_macro", … 18 rust_proc_macro(
|
/aosp_15_r20/external/pigweed/pw_build/ |
H A D | rust_proc_macro.gni | 22 # A wrapper for GN's built-in rust_proc_macro target, this template wraps a 49 underlying_target_type = "rust_proc_macro"
|
/aosp_15_r20/external/bazelbuild-rules_rust/proto/prost/private/3rdparty/crates/ |
H A D | BUILD.tracing-attributes-0.1.26.bazel | 9 load("@rules_rust//rust:defs.bzl", "rust_proc_macro") 13 rust_proc_macro(
|
/aosp_15_r20/external/bazelbuild-rules_rust/examples/crate_universe_unnamed/vendor_remote_pkgs/crates/ |
H A D | BUILD.serde_derive-1.0.204.bazel | 9 load("@rules_rust//rust:defs.bzl", "rust_proc_macro") 13 rust_proc_macro(
|
/aosp_15_r20/external/bazelbuild-rules_rust/crate_universe/3rdparty/crates/ |
H A D | BUILD.gix-macros-0.1.0.bazel | 9 load("@rules_rust//rust:defs.bzl", "rust_proc_macro") 13 rust_proc_macro(
|